SWiSH Forum
Forum użytkowników programów SWiSH

Skrypty do programu SWiSH2 i SWISHmax - Video Player

dela - Czw 30 Paź, 2008 12:16
Temat postu: Video Player
Chce stworzyc Video Player z mozliwoscia dodawania plikow(np. avi) z zewnatrz ale nie wiem jak to zrobic. Mecze sie z tym juz od 5 dni i nic mi nie wychodzi. Chodzi mi o cos takiego jak YouTube czy Wrzuta.HELP
mielu - Sob 01 Lis, 2008 20:10

jeśli chodzi o pliki avi to niestety trzeba je przerobić do flv, a tego nie robi się w flash'u czy :swishmax
dela - Pon 03 Lis, 2008 11:06

no ok ale jak zrobić z plikami flv?
mielu - Wto 04 Lis, 2008 12:47

możesz zrobić w ten sposób, że będziesz wrzucał pliki przez formularz (ograniczona wielkość pliku w zależności od konfiguracji serwera), a potem odczytać przez php zawartość katalogu, sprawdzić co ma rozszerzenie flv i przesłać w formie np tablicy do swf
dela - Wto 04 Lis, 2008 18:23

mam prosbe jakbys mogl to stworz mi kod ktory by odczytywal w swf plik php(tak jak mowisz)z playerem sobie poradze:)
mielu - Sro 05 Lis, 2008 12:50

kod php do odczytu nazwa pliku np.: jakie_filmy.php
Kod:
<?php

$dir = opendir("filmy_flv");                         // katalog z flv
$nazwy= array();                                   // deklaracja tablicy
while (true == ($file = readdir($dir)))
{
        if ((substr(strtolower($file), -3)=="flv") 
         or (substr(strtolower($file), -3)=="swf"))   
        {       
            $nazwy[] = $file;                       // ładuje nazwy plików do tablicy
        }   
}
                           
echo "&tab=".implode(",", $nazwy)."&";
?>


co do AS
Kod:

onSelfEvent (load) {
   
    tab = "";
   
  tablica= new Array;
    loadVariables("jakie_filmy.php",'POST'); //wczytanie  danych
    ile = 0;
   
}
onFrame (4)
{
        tablica= tab.split(",");//tworzenie tablicy 
        ile = bilder.tablica;
    }



Powered by phpBB modified by Przemo © 2003 phpBB Group